Title KS98 dress bayonet, double-etched blade
Nationality German
Period c 1938
Sold

Rare double-etched (tank motif) example, with nice Luftwaffe NCO's bayonet knot. The scabbard finish has been expertly stove enamelled, probably post-WW2, and the nickel silver finish to the hilt has been professionally restored. There is no maker's mark to the blade. There are nice original stag horn grips.
